The human foot is an intricate marvel of biological engineering, comprised of 26 bones, 33 joints, and over 100 muscles, tendons, and ligaments. When walking on softer, natural terrains, these structures absorb shock and adapt with relative ease. However, asphalt, a material engineered for durability rather than shock absorption, presents a stark contrast. Each step on this dense surface sends a significant jolt up the kinetic chain, from the heel to the ankles, knees, hips, and lower back. Over time, this repetitive stress can manifest as plantar fasciitis, shin splints, knee pain, hip discomfort, and lower back strain.
Understanding the Biomechanics of Asphalt Walking
The primary challenge of walking on asphalt lies in its lack of inherent shock-absorbing properties. Unlike grass, sand, or even treadmills, asphalt is rigid. This means that the natural cushioning mechanisms of your feet and legs are put under extreme duress with every stride. Your arch and heel are the primary shock absorbers, and when these are constantly bombarded with impact, they can become overloaded. Overpronation, where the foot rolls inward excessively during the gait cycle, can be exacerbated on hard surfaces, leading to further misalignment and increased stress on the ankles and knees. Conversely, a rigid foot strike, common in supination (outward rolling), also struggles to dissipate force effectively on asphalt.
The Benefits of Specialized Insoles for Asphalt Walking
This is precisely where the magic of high-quality insoles for asphalt walking comes into play. These expertly crafted inserts are engineered to mimic and enhance the natural shock absorption capabilities that asphalt strips away. They act as a crucial buffer zone, absorbing and dispersing the impact forces that would otherwise be transmitted directly to your body.
Key benefits include:
Superior Shock Absorption: The hallmark of good asphalt walking insoles is their ability to absorb impact. Materials like high-density EVA foam, polyurethane, or gel inserts are strategically placed in high-impact zones, particularly the heel and forefoot, to cushion every step. This significantly reduces the jarring sensation and protects your joints from unnecessary stress.
Enhanced Arch Support: A well-structured arch is vital for proper weight distribution and stability. Insoles designed for asphalt often feature contoured arch support that cradles your foot, promoting a more natural gait and preventing the arch from collapsing under pressure. This can be especially beneficial for individuals with flat feet or high arches, offering personalized support.
Improved Stability and Alignment: By providing a stable platform, these insoles help maintain proper foot alignment. This can prevent excessive pronation or supination, reducing strain on ankles, knees, and hips. A more aligned gait is not only more comfortable but also contributes to injury prevention.
Reduced Foot Fatigue: Constant impact on hard surfaces tires out the muscles in your feet and lower legs. The cushioning and support provided by insoles alleviate this workload, allowing muscles to function more efficiently and reducing the feeling of fatigue, even after long walks.
Pressure Point Relief: Certain areas of the foot, like the heel and the ball of the foot, bear the brunt of the impact on asphalt. Insoles often incorporate targeted cushioning or metatarsal pads to alleviate pressure on these sensitive areas, preventing hot spots and calluses.
Moisture Wicking and Odor Control: Many modern insoles are made with breathable materials that help wick away moisture, keeping your feet dry and comfortable. Some also incorporate antimicrobial treatments to combat odor-causing bacteria, ensuring a fresh feeling throughout the day.
Choosing the Right Insoles for Your Asphalt Adventures
When selecting insoles for asphalt walking, consider the following factors:
Your Foot Type and Arch Height: Do you have flat feet, a neutral arch, or high arches? Many insoles are designed with specific arch support levels to match different foot types.
Your Activity Level: If you’re a casual walker, a standard cushioned insole might suffice. For more intense or prolonged walking, consider insoles with advanced shock absorption and durable materials.
Your Shoe Type: Ensure the insoles you choose fit comfortably within your walking shoes without making them too tight. Some insoles are designed to be thinner and more flexible, while others offer thicker cushioning.
Material and Cushioning: Explore options made from EVA foam, gel, or polyurethane, and consider the density and placement of cushioning. A combination of materials can often provide the best of both worlds.
* Specific Conditions: If you suffer from existing conditions like plantar fasciitis or heel spurs, look for insoles specifically designed to address these issues, often featuring extra heel cushioning and targeted support.
